using System;
using System.Collections;
using NHibernate.Criterion;
using NUnit.Framework;
namespace NHibernate.Test.Subclass
{
/// <summary>
/// Test the use of <c><class></c> and <c><subclass></c> mappings.
/// </summary>
[TestFixture]
public class SubclassFixture : TestCase
{
private DateTime testDateTime = new DateTime(2003, 8, 16);
private DateTime updateDateTime = new DateTime(2003, 8, 17);
protected override string MappingsAssembly
{
get { return "NHibernate.Test"; }
}
protected override string[] Mappings
{
get { return new string[] {"Subclass.Subclass.hbm.xml"}; }
}
[Test]
public void TestCRUD()
{
// test the Save
ISession s1 = OpenSession();
ITransaction t1 = s1.BeginTransaction();
int oneId;
int baseId;
SubclassOne one1 = new SubclassOne();
one1.TestDateTime = new DateTime(2003, 10, 17);
one1.TestString = "the test one string";
one1.TestLong = 6;
one1.OneTestLong = 1;
oneId = (int) s1.Save(one1);
SubclassBase base1 = new SubclassBase();
base1.TestDateTime = new DateTime(2003, 10, 17);
base1.TestString = "the test string";
base1.TestLong = 5;
baseId = (int) s1.Save(base1);
t1.Commit();
s1.Close();
// lets verify the correct classes were saved
ISession s2 = OpenSession();
ITransaction t2 = s2.BeginTransaction();
// perform a load based on the base class
SubclassBase base2 = (SubclassBase) s2.Load(typeof(SubclassBase), baseId);
SubclassBase oneBase2 = (SubclassBase) s2.Load(typeof(SubclassBase), oneId);
// do some quick checks to make sure s2 loaded an object with the same data as s2 saved.
SubclassAssert.AreEqual(base1, base2);
// the object with id=2 was loaded using the base class - lets make sure it actually loaded
// the subclass
SubclassOne one2 = oneBase2 as SubclassOne;
Assert.IsNotNull(one2);
// lets update the objects
base2.TestString = "Did it get updated";
// update the properties from the subclass and base class
one2.TestString = "Updated SubclassOne String";
one2.OneTestLong = 21;
// save it through the base class reference and make sure that the
// subclass properties get updated.
s2.Update(base2);
s2.Update(oneBase2);
t2.Commit();
s2.Close();
// lets test the Criteria interface for subclassing
ISession s3 = OpenSession();
ITransaction t3 = s3.BeginTransaction();
IList results3 = s3.CreateCriteria(typeof(SubclassBase))
.Add(Expression.In("TestString", new string[] {"Did it get updated", "Updated SubclassOne String"}))
.List();
Assert.AreEqual(2, results3.Count);
SubclassBase base3 = null;
SubclassOne one3 = null;
foreach (SubclassBase obj in results3)
{
if (obj is SubclassOne)
one3 = (SubclassOne) obj;
else
base3 = obj;
}
// verify the properties got updated
SubclassAssert.AreEqual(base2, base3);
SubclassAssert.AreEqual(one2, one3);
s3.Delete(base3);
s3.Delete(one3);
t3.Commit();
s3.Close();
}
[Test]
public void HqlClassKeyword()
{
// test the Save
ISession s = OpenSession();
ITransaction t = s.BeginTransaction();
int oneId;
int baseId;
SubclassOne one1 = new SubclassOne();
one1.TestDateTime = new DateTime(2003, 10, 17);
one1.TestString = "the test one string";
one1.TestLong = 6;
one1.OneTestLong = 1;
oneId = (int) s.Save(one1);
SubclassBase base1 = new SubclassBase();
base1.TestDateTime = new DateTime(2003, 10, 17);
base1.TestString = "the test string";
base1.TestLong = 5;
baseId = (int) s.Save(base1);
t.Commit();
s.Close();
s = OpenSession();
IList list = s.CreateQuery("from SubclassBase as sb where sb.class=SubclassBase").List();
Assert.AreEqual(1, list.Count);
Assert.AreEqual(typeof(SubclassBase), list[0].GetType(), "should be base");
list = s.CreateQuery("from SubclassBase as sb where sb.class=SubclassOne").List();
Assert.AreEqual(1, list.Count);
Assert.AreEqual(typeof(SubclassOne), list[0].GetType(), "should be one");
s.Close();
s = OpenSession();
s.Delete(one1);
s.Delete(base1);
s.Flush();
s.Close();
}
}
}
